Liberty extended their losing streak (dating back to last season) to 11 on Thursday, dropping their season record down to 0-4 in the process. They were a single run away from ending the streak, but they lost a 5-4 heartbreaker at the hands of the David Anderson Blue Devils. On the bright side, the four- run effort marked the Leopards' highest-scoring match to date.
As for David Anderson, with the victory, they broke their five-game losing streak and moved their record to 4-6. For those keeping track at home, that's the closest win they have posted since May 14, 2024.
For David Anderson's part, the team relied heavily on Ashton Hinchliffe, who went 2-for-4 with two RBI, one run, and one double.
Both teams are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. Liberty will welcome Brookfield at 5:00 p.m. on Friday. As for David Anderson, they will be playing in front of their home fans against East Palestine at 5:00 p.m. on Monday.
